Married at First Sight star Nick Furphy is asking for the public to help pay for his social media account to be restored after it was hacked.
Appearing on the fourth season of the Australian version of the reality series back in 2017, the carpenter from Melbourne was matched with business owner Sharon Marsh, whose twin sister Michelle also walked down the aisle as part of the show.
While the couple were the only one to stay together after their season ended, and after Sharon moved across the country to try and make things work, they eventually broke up.
He later went on to date fellow MAFS alum Jessika Power in 2019, but they split after two months. In the years since appearing on the show, the former tradesman has made a career change and now works full-time as an influencer.
